What is Abacus?
• Abacus is an ancient way to do mathematical calculations. Derived from the
Latin word “abax” which means flat surface, or table, the abacus is an
instrument with beads, a base, and a stand. These beads and stones are moved
to execute addition, multiplication, subtraction, and other mathematical
operations. To put it in simple words, Abacus is used for mathematical
operations.
